What is a Node-Fetch Proxy and How Does It Work?
Imagine you are within a crowded marketplace, and you seek to attract someone’s attention. You may yell for your demand, but it fails to reach the target amongst the melee. Now imagine someone standing between you and this crowd, making sure you get your demand across to them. This someone would be called a proxy.
In the web development world, A Node-Fetch Proxy is exactly the same. Node.js is one of the most used server-side JavaScript runtimes; it lets you fetch resources from other servers using the fetch API. But sometimes you need a proxy—a simple middleman to help route your requests, mask your IP address, and ensure smoother, more secure transactions. And this is where the Node-Fetch Proxy comes in.
A Node-Fetch Proxy basically is a proxy server which is configured to work in tandem with Node’s fetch API, so you are able to send HTTP requests through the intermediary server. That may possibly help you evade getting blocked by websites, prevent an overload of your server or even geo-restrictions, which masks your location. That will ensure requests go through another server, giving you anonymity and added security.

How to Setup Node-Fetch Proxy?
Setting up a Node-Fetch Proxy is much easier than you think and just requires a few steps to get integrated into your existing applications running with Node.js. Firstly, you would need a library that supports proxy requests. Some of the popular ones are node-fetch. You could make HTTP requests. Then, you could couple this module with https-proxy-agent, which would handle your proxy.
This would be a very basic example:
const fetch = require(‘node-fetch’);
const HttpsProxyAgent = require(‘https-proxy-agent’);
// your proxy URL
const proxyUrl = ‘http://your-proxy-url:port’;
const agent = new HttpsProxyAgent(proxyUrl);
// Using node-fetch with the proxy
fetch(‘http://example.com’, { agent })
.then(response => response.json())
.then(data => console.log(data))
.catch(error => console.error(‘Error:’, error));
In this example, you create a proxy agent and attach it to your fetch request. This is a very simple setup that allows you to route your requests through the proxy, fetching data securely. You could further customize this by rotating proxy servers, using authentication, or handling errors as needed.
The beauty of this approach is its flexibility – it can handle large datasets as well as small requests and provides the agility in getting the job done.
How to optimize the use of your proxy for better performance?
While proxies are extremely useful, if used inefficiently, they will slow down your application or cause unnecessary delays. Optimizing is the key to unlocking their full potential. Here are a few tips to ensure your Node-Fetch Proxy setup is both fast and reliable:
Use rotating proxies. Instead of having just one proxy server, make use of a pool of rotating proxies to distribute your requests in such a manner that no throttling can be done. Your requests will remain undetected too.
Monitor Proxy Speed: Not all proxies are equal when it comes to speed. You should monitor the performance of your proxies so that you can use the fastest and most reliable ones. Some services offer a real-time performance dashboard, and you can track response times and proxy health.
Implement Error Handling: Proxies sometimes fail, especially when they get overwhelmed or blacklisted. This error handling means that your application is gracefully recovered and continues making requests with minimal interruption.
You can enjoy a much faster and efficient web scraping experience without hitting performance bottlenecks or IP restrictions with an optimized Node-Fetch Proxy setup.
